Magna is se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Transcript Operations Specialist to help ensure the accuracy, consistency, and overall quality of transcripts throughout the production process. This role is responsible for performing detailed proofreading and quality review of transcripts following the scoping stage, ensuring each transcript meets company standards before final delivery to court reporters.
In addition to transcript review, the Transcript Operations Specialist serves as a quality resource for the production team by providing constructive feedback and coaching to newer scopists, identifying opportunities for process improvement, and supporting quality assurance initiatives. This role helps promote consistency, accuracy, and best practices across the transcript production workflow.
The ideal candidate brings extensive scoping and proofreading experience, exceptional attention to detail, and a commitment to producing polished, error-free transcripts. They are a collaborative and effective communicator who enjoys mentoring others, partnering with scopists and court reporters, and contributing to a culture of continuous learning and operational excellence.
